The most rewarding aspect of the pet is the fact that in more cases than none, they take the majority of the aggro. This becomes pretty important allowing you utilize your ranged attacks to their fullest capacity. In addition, being able to stack buffs in coincidence with your pet make for some killer Critical hits and damage combos!
